About this puzzle

The NYT Spelling Bee for Tuesday, March 29, 2022 uses the seven letters A, C, I, M, O, T, X, with C as the center letter that must appear in every word.

Today's puzzle has 33 accepted words for a total of 142 points. To reach Genius rank, players need 99 points — about 70% of the total. The full Queen Bee score requires every word.

This puzzle has 2 pangrams — words that use all seven letters. Each pangram earns a 7-point bonus on top of its regular score.
